Description
Anti-Human KHDRBS3 Polyclonal Antibody (HD548014) is a rabbit polyclonal antibody detecting KHDRBS3. Suitable for Rat, Mouse, and Human.

Background

KH domain-containing, RNA-binding, signal transduction-associated protein 3 (KHDRBS3) is a ~38 kDa protein. RNA-binding protein that plays a role in the regulation of alternative splicing and influences mRNA splice site selection and exon inclusion. Binds preferentially to the 5'-[AU]UAAA-3' motif in vitro. Binds optimally to RNA containing 5'-[AU]UAA-3' as a bipartite motif spaced by more than 15 nucleotides. Binds poly(A). RNA-binding abilities are down-regulated by tyrosine kinase PTK6.
